Price
The financial valuation expected, obligatory, or handed in exchange for something.
Nonlabor Income
Income received that does not come from working, such as interest from savings, dividends from investments, or government benefits.
Leisure
Free time spent away from work and compulsory activities, often devoted to relaxation, hobbies, and personal enjoyment.
Wage Rate
The amount of compensation an employee receives in exchange for performing a specific job, typically expressed per hour or year.
